Output 2639cdb10529001310c826fbcf5f9b911e520f15f7d60600d080eb496b07aef9:1

value
23381863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20c1d37dbbecc4513d71f7c531eb42630646542f OP_EQUAL
address
MAtN3qxRYMSA9owxzCKrbzpMtZLbPsrA2c
transaction
2639cdb10529001310c826fbcf5f9b911e520f15f7d60600d080eb496b07aef9
spent
true